# Service Accounts: String Extraction

The `extract-i18n` script pulls translatable strings from all Bramblewick repos and pushes them to the Glossa service. It runs under the `i18n-extractor` service account. Do not run it under your personal account; Glossa rate-limits individual users aggressively. The account has write access to the staging catalog only. Set the token in your shell before invoking the script. The current staging token is below.

API key for kahap-kafog: zpat15_6qzxZ7YR8aDwjmp

Runbook: Driftline build farm. If agents report auth failures after certificate renewal, check clock skew first — anything over 90s breaks token validation. Resync via the farm NTP pool, then restart the agent service. If the recovery account itself is locked by skewed timestamps, reset it at the console using the passphrase below.

unlock words, fawig-bagef: olidor-holir-istox-holath-tamys-quenion-giliel

AUDIT ITEM 14 — Catalogue Import (Harwick Branch Library). Verify the quarterly MARC import into the Lumenstack catalogue completed without duplicate accession records. Check the import log for skipped rows, confirm record counts match the vendor manifest, and spot-check ten titles for correct shelf locations. Support should flag discrepancies within two business days. The completed checklist must carry the name of the reviewer shown below.

approver of hahog-hahap = Ulaath Praael

Document Transport — Quarterly Stock-Count Ledger. The bound ledger from the Dannett warehouse count travels alone, never with general freight. Place it in the rigid folio sleeve, seal with a numbered strip, and record the strip number on the run sheet before departure. Only the coordinator assigns the driver for this run. The confidential courier hand-over instruction appears on the line below.

drop instructions, hahip-badug: the quenox ralath courier leaves the kaseth fraiel rusiel tameth belys istdor ralion giliel ledger at gate 7830 under passcode 165413